Ok im slowly grinding and learning the game. Right now im absolutely confused about elemental damage. I tried to look for some guides but what i found made me even more confused. My question is:

Is there a "rule of thumb" to what elements are better to fight each faction? For example i use tonkor with corrosive and will oneshot all kinds of things even at the 100 level range with some 20k crits. But then comes a bombard that takes only 400 damage from my crits.

Corrosive is a pretty good default combo

Magnetic/Toxin is good against Corpus

Radiation/Viral or Corrosive/Cold are good against Grineer. (Radiation for Bombard/Napalm focus, Corrosive for Heavy Gunner focus)

Corrosive/Blast or Corrosive/Fire for Infested (Blast for Ancients and other special units, Fire for everything else)

Corrosive/Fire or Corrosive/Cold or Radiation/Viral for Corrupted (Void). (Fire for Ancient/Heavy Gunner focus, Cold for shielded/Alloy armor, Radiation/Viral for Bombard focus)
